Salmon Balls with Creamy Avocado Sauce

Savory Salmon Balls with Creamy Avocado Sauce Delight

Delight in these Salmon Balls with Creamy Avocado Sauce, a quick and flavorful dish perfect for gatherings.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 25 minutes
Total Time 40 minutes
Servings: 12 balls
Course: Appetizers
Cuisine: Seafood
Calories: 150

Ingredients
  

For the Salmon Balls
  • 1 pound Fresh Salmon Can substitute with canned salmon.
  • 1 cup Breadcrumbs Use gluten-free breadcrumbs if desired.
  • 1 large Egg Flax egg can be used for vegan.
  • 1/4 cup Chopped Herbs (e.g., parsley, dill) Choose herbs you enjoy.
  • 1 tablespoon Lemon Juice Can use lime juice for variation.
  • 1 teaspoon Garlic Powder Fresh minced garlic can be added for more flavor.
  • 1/2 teaspoon Sal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on Pepper
For the Creamy Avocado Sauce
  • 2 ripe Avocados Ensure they are perfectly ripe.
  • 1/2 cup Greek Yogurt Plant-based yogurt can be used for dairy-free.
  • 1 tablespoon Additional Lemon Juice Adjust salt and pepper to taste.

Equipment

  • Oven
  • Mixing Bowl
  • Baking Sheet
  • Blender

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ions
  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. Flake the fresh salmon until finely shredded in a large mixing bowl.
  3. Add breadcrumbs, egg, herbs, lemon juice, garlic powder, salt, and pepper to the flaked salmon and mix gently.
  4. Wet your hands slightly; scoop out portions and roll them into balls about 1 inch in diameter.
  5.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per and arrange the salmon balls on it with space between them.
  6. Bake the salmon balls for 20-25 minutes or until golden brown.
  7. Combine avocados, Greek yogurt, additional lemon juice, salt, and pepper in a blender and blend until smooth.
  8. Serve the salmon balls with the creamy avocado sauce for dipping.

Notes

Ensure the salmon mixture is tightly packed into balls and use fresh ingredients for best results. Leftovers can be stored in the fridge for up to 3 days.
